Кластерные сети как базовое структурное звено инновационной экономики

Abstract

Цель статьи заключается в том, чтобы выяснить особое внимание сетевой кооперации трёх ведущих институциональных секторов — государства, бизнеса и науки, поскольку такая модель взаимодействий («тройная спираль», согласно концепции Ицковица—Лейдесдорфа) определяет устройство современных кластеров и инновационной экономики в целом. Приведены графические иллюстрации, показывающие механизм функционирования кластеров как инновационных экосистем, их институциональные отличия от других типов агломераций, а также достигаемую в кластерах синергию роста производительности (согласно М. Портеру).
